Abstract

A mobile device is provided to use a speaker module as a support board. A module settling unit(12) in which a speaker module(20) is settled is formed in a bottom part of a back side of a main body(10). An inclination unit(14) is inclined toward the center from both ends of the module setting unit. The inclination unit is formed in an inner surface of the bottom of the module settling unit. The inclination unit corresponds to a bottom shape of the speaker module. When the speaker module is settled in the module settling unit, the inclination unit minimizes a gap in the back side of the main body. The speaker module outputs sound. The speaker module is settled in the module settling unit. Each speaker module is rotatably hinge-coupled centering on both ends of the module settling unit. A hinge hole(21) passing through top and bottom of one side end of the speaker module is formed. A hinge shaft(23) is inserted into the hinge hole to be rotatable.

Mobile device {A mobile device}

The present invention relates to a mobile device, and more particularly to a mobile device having an external speaker.

Recently, portable mobile devices such as mobile phones, MP3 players, and portable multimedia players (PMPs) have been in the spotlight. These devices support various functions such as music file playback, video file playback, Internet, terrestrial broadcasting. The built-in speaker is mainly used for miniaturization of the mobile device. Some devices are equipped with an external speaker to improve the performance, the external speaker is equipped with the disadvantage of increasing the volume of the device, the external speaker has a problem that the front design of the device has been hampered.

The present invention is to solve the problems of the prior art as described above, it is an object of the present invention to provide a mobile device configured to use the speaker module as a pedestal.

Another object of the present invention is to provide a mobile device configured to expose the speaker module forward only when necessary.

According to a feature of the present invention for achieving the above object, the present invention includes a main body having a display unit on the front; The main body is rotatably connected to one side of the main body to selectively support the main body stably on the ground, and comprises a speaker module for generating sound by receiving a signal from the main body to form sound waves.

Here, the bottom of the rear surface of the main body is formed so that the module seating portion is recessed, the speaker module is provided with a pair each hinged rotatably around both ends of the module seating portion, the speaker module at the back of the main body It is rotated to protrude so that the main body is supported on the ground.

In addition, a support surface in contact with the ground is formed at the bottom of the speaker module, the support surface is inclined so that the main body forms a predetermined inclination with respect to the ground.

And hinge grooves are formed at both ends of the upper and lower inner surfaces of the module seat, respectively, and upper and lower ends of the hinge shafts rotatably inserted into the hinge holes penetrating the speaker module up and down are respectively inserted into and fixed to the hinge grooves.

In another embodiment of the present invention, the speaker module is rotatably connected to the main body so as to overlap or unfold with respect to the display of the main body.

A hinge is further included to connect the speaker module and the main body, and both ends of the hinge are hinged by hinge shafts respectively formed by a hinge seat formed at one end of the speaker module and the main body, and the speaker module and the main body. Can rotate more than 180 degrees around each hinge axis.

Both ends of the hinge seating portion are elastically supported so that the mating protrusions protrude, and both end portions of the hinge corresponding to both sides of the hinge seating portion are formed with concave-convex portions engaging with the mating protrusions, respectively, the speaker module and the main body. The rotation of is done by a certain angle.

According to the present invention of such a configuration has the following effects.

According to the present invention, since the speaker module acts as a stand, there is no need to provide a separate stand, thereby minimizing the size of the device, and the user can listen to music with the speaker module by placing the mobile device at a designated position, thereby increasing convenience of use. It works.

In addition, according to the present invention, since the speaker module is rotatably centered on one side in a state seated on the rear of the device is used as needed, the speaker module is not normally exposed to the front of the mobile device in normal The front design is maintained.

As shown in these figures, the main body 10 of the mobile device is formed in a substantially flat rectangular parallelepiped shape. Inside the main body 10, various components for operating a mobile device such as a circuit board and a battery in which components are mounted are provided. The front of the main body 10 is provided with a display unit 11 (see Fig. 4) for displaying the operating state or output information of the mobile device to the outside. The display unit 11 may also display user input information.

The lower end of the rear surface of the main body 10 is formed so that the module seating portion 12 for seating the speaker module 20 to be described later. An inclined portion 14 that is inclined upward toward the center at both ends of the module seating portion 12 is formed on the lower inner surface of the module seating portion 12. The inclined portion 14 corresponds to the bottom shape of the speaker module 20 to minimize the occurrence of a gap in the rear surface of the main body 10 when the speaker module 20 is seated on the module seating portion 12. do. Hinge grooves 16 are formed at both ends of upper and lower inner surfaces of the module seating part 12, respectively. The hinge groove 16 is inserted into and fixed to the hinge groove 16.

The module seating part 12 is mounted with a pair of speaker modules 20 for generating sound. The speaker module 20 is hinged to be rotatable about both ends of the module seating portion 12, respectively. To this end, hinge holes 21 are formed through upper and lower ends of one side of the speaker module 20, and the hinge shafts 23 are inserted into the hinge holes 21 so as to be rotatable. The upper and lower ends of the hinge shaft 23 are inserted into and fixed to the hinge grooves 16, respectively. Power or a signal transmitted from the main body 10 may be transferred into the speaker module 20 through the hinge shaft 23.

One surface of the speaker module 20 in a state seated on the module seat 12 forms a part of the rear surface of the main body 10. One side of the speaker module 20 is formed with a grill unit 22 for transmitting the sound generated from the speaker module 20 to the outside.

On the other hand, the speaker module 20 is rotated to protrude from the rear surface of the main body 10 so that the main body 10 is supported on the ground stably. In other words, when the pair of speaker modules 20 are rotated around the hinge shaft 23 to protrude from the rear surface of the main body 10 and the bottom surface of the speaker module 20 is seated on the ground, the speaker Since the module 20 is seated on the ground in connection with the main body 10, the upright state of the main body 10 is maintained. Preferably, the speaker module 20 is rotated by at least 90 degrees based on the module seating portion 12, and is formed on one surface of the speaker module 20 when the module seating portion 12 is rotated at the maximum angle. The grille 22 faces the front of the main body 10.

In addition, a support surface 26 is formed at the lower end of the speaker module 20 to maximize the contact area with the ground in order to stably support the main body 10. The support surface 26 is formed to be inclined toward the other end from one end in which the hinge hole 21 of the speaker module 20 is formed. Since the support surface 26 is formed to be inclined, the main body 10 may be supported to be inclined with respect to the ground.

Hereinafter will be described in detail the operation of the preferred embodiment of the support device for a mobile device according to the present invention having the configuration as described above.

According to the present invention, the speaker module 20 serves as a support for supporting the body 10 of the mobile device. Referring to Figures 2 to 4 will be described a process in which the speaker module 20 is used as a pedestal in this embodiment.

When the speaker module 20 is not normally used, the speaker module 20 is seated on the module seating part 12 as shown in FIG. 2. In this case, one surface of the speaker module 20 forms a plane having the same height as the rear surface of the main body 10. And when the speaker module 20 is seated on the module seating portion 12, the front of the main body 10, the speaker module 20 is not visible, so the front design of the main body 10 is kept clean.

Next, when the sound is to be generated to the outside through the speaker module 20 or to be used while the main body 10 is upright, as shown in FIG. 3, the speaker module 20 is centered on the hinge shaft 23. Rotate. Then, the speaker module 20 protrudes from the module seating part 12 and protrudes to the rear of the main body 10 and supports the main body 10 while the lower support surface 26 is in close contact with the ground. At this time, the front surface of the main body 10 is as shown in FIG. That is, the grille 22 formed on one surface of the speaker module 20 faces the front of the main body 10 so that the sound is transmitted toward the front of the main body 10.

As shown in these drawings, the mobile device according to another embodiment of the present invention overlaps or unfolds with respect to the display unit 120 of the main body 100 and the main body 100 provided with the display unit 120 on the front surface. Rotating speaker module 150 with respect to the main body 100, and a hinge 170 for connecting the main body 100 and the speaker module 150.

The main body 100 has a substantially flat rectangular parallelepiped shape, and a front surface thereof includes a display unit 120 for displaying output information or input information. And one side of the main body 100 is provided with a plurality of buttons 130 for inputting the operation slip. In addition, a hinge seating portion 135 on which one end of the hinge 170 to be described later is formed at one end of the main body 100.

In this embodiment, the speaker module 150 has a substantially flat rectangular parallelepiped shape, and is formed in a size corresponding to that of the main body 100. The speaker module 150 forms a sound wave with a signal transmitted from the main body 100 to generate sound. A grill unit 155 is formed on a surface of the speaker module 150 corresponding to the display unit 120 to emit sound forward. In addition, one side of the speaker module 150 is provided with an earphone jack 150 and the USB port 159. In addition, a battery pack for supplying power to the main body 100 and the speaker module 150 may be provided inside the speaker module 150. At one end of the speaker module 150, a hinge seating portion 165 on which the other end of the hinge 170 to be described later is seated is formed.

The speaker module 150 is rotated to overlap or unfold with respect to the display unit 120 of the main body 100 by the hinge 170 to be described below. 5, the speaker module 150 is rotated such that the rear surface of the speaker module 150 corresponding to the opposite side on which the grill unit 155 is formed overlaps with the rear surface of the main body 100.

Hinge 170 is provided between the main body 100 and the speaker module 150, both ends of the hinge seating portion 135 of the main body 100 and the hinge seating portion 165 of the speaker module 150. Are hinged to each. The main body 100 and the speaker module 150 may be rotated by 180 degrees or more about the hinge shafts 177 and 177 '.

Referring to the structure of the hinge 170 in more detail, as shown in Figure 6 is provided with a hinge body 173 of a substantially rectangular parallelepiped shape. The flexible cable 172 is provided to penetrate the inside of the hinge body 173. The flexible cable 172 is for electrically connecting the main body 100 and the speaker module 170.

Hinge holes 174 and 174 'are formed through the both ends of the hinge body 173, respectively. Hinge shafts 177 and 177 'are rotatably inserted into the hinge holes 174 and 174', respectively. Both ends of the hinge shaft 176 protrude from the hinge holes 174 and are inserted and fixed to both inner surfaces of the hinge seating part 135 of the main body 100. In addition, both ends of the hinge shaft 176 ′ protrude from the hinge hole 174 ′ and are inserted and fixed to both inner surfaces of the hinge seat 165 of the speaker module 150.

In the present embodiment, the hinge 170 is configured to adjust the rotation angle of the main body 100 and the speaker module 150. For example, as shown in FIG. 6, uneven parts 179 are formed at both end portions of the hinge body 173 corresponding to both inner surfaces of the hinge seating parts 135 and 165, respectively. The concave-convex portion 179 has a shape that is selectively engaged with the mating protrusion 180 to be described later.

The matching protrusion 180 is supported by the elastic member 190 to be described below to protrude from both inner surfaces of the hinge seating parts 135 and 165. The mating protrusion 180 is supported by the elastic member 190 and is movable in a direction protruding from both inner surfaces of the hinge seats 135 and 165, but is integrally rotated with the main body 100 and the speaker module 150. It is installed to be. The through hole 183 is formed through the center of the matching protrusion 180. In addition, the ends of the hinge shafts 177 and 177 'are positioned through the through holes 183 of the mating protrusion 180.

The elastic member 190 is installed in the inner space at both ends of the hinge seating parts 135 and 165, respectively, and serves to provide an elastic force to protrude from the both sides of the hinge seating parts 180 and the hinge seating parts 135 and 165, respectively.

The operation according to another embodiment of the present invention having such a configuration will be described.

7 to 9 illustrate examples of use of the mobile device. In the present embodiment, the main body 100 and the speaker module 150 are rotated about the hinge shafts 177 and 177 '. In this case, one surface of the speaker module 150 may overlap the display unit 120 of the main body 100 as shown in FIG. 7, and the other surface of the speaker module 150 is the display unit of the main body 100 as shown in FIG. 8. 120 may overlap with an unformed back surface. And when the main body 100 and the speaker module 150 to form a predetermined angle, as shown in Figure 9, the main body 100 and the speaker module 150 can be supported and used in an upright state.

On the other hand, in this embodiment, the rotation angle of the main body 100 and the speaker module 150 is restricted by the uneven portion 179 and the mating protrusion 180 of the hinge 170. That is, the mating protrusion 180 is engaged with the concave-convex portion 179 while being elastically supported to protrude from both inner sides of the hinge seats 135 and 165 by the elastic member 190 while being engaged with the main body 100 and the speaker. Regulate the rotation of module 150. When the speaker module 150 is rotated by a predetermined angle around the hinge shaft 177 ′, the molding protrusion 180 is inserted into the speaker module 150 while overcoming the elastic force of the elastic member 190. When the engagement between the uneven portion 179 and the mating protrusion 180 is released, and the uneven portion 179 and the mating protrusion 180 are rotated relative to each other to engage the uneven portion 179 and the mating protrusion 180. Rotation of the speaker module 150 is no longer made unless a force of release is applied. In this manner, the main body 100 and the speaker module 150 can be rotated by a predetermined angle.
